Regards Krzysztof On 11.02.2015 20:43, Jean-Baptiste Onofré wrote: > Hi all, > > In order to provide an alternative to the instances, I started to work > on a small PoC providing simple and convenient docker.io support in > Karaf. > > The purpose is to easily manage images, containers, and be able to > provision/create container with Karaf instances. > > For instance, this is a current available use case: > > 1/ You can create a docker.io container in two ways: > 1.1/ karaf@root()> docker:bootstrap mydock > creates a fresh docker.io container using karaf:3.0.3 image. I > prepared different ready to use docker.io images for Karaf. I'm > working on an embedded docker hub, with the appropriate commands to > administrate it. > 1.2/ karaf@root()> docker:provision mydock > creates a docker.io container (using a karaf image) and copy the > current running instance in the dock. > 1.3/ It's also possible to start from a dockerfile. > 2/ Once the dock (I named it dock meaning docker.io container where a > karaf instance is living) is ready, you can control it using > docker:start, docker:stop, docker:delete commands. > 3/ it's possible to connect to a running dock using docker:connect > command > > I'm working on docker:image*, docker:hub, and improve the existing > docker* features. > > However, before moving forward on this, I would like to know if it > makes sense and if people are interested by it. > > By the way, the code is on my github: > http://github.com/jbonofre/karaf-docker. > > I will push my last changes tomorrow morning. > > Any comment is welcome. > > Thanks, > Regards > JB -- Krzysztof Sobkowiak JEE & OSS Architect Senior Solution Architect @ Capgemini SSC <http://www.pl.capgemini-sdm.com/en> Apache ServiceMix <http://servicemix.apache.org/> Committer & PMC
